Transaction 7f63db90ec621aaf6ecc0a33faf929e321be174ac690c4f297ab53aa7601921c
1 Input
1 Output
-
7f63db90ec621aaf6ecc0a33faf929e321be174ac690c4f297ab53aa7601921c:0
- value
- 392387
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4b664dbdf657e82935ca31f58aabd090e78d58d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Jw7wZAtZq7yztsttXndjWx4aWXcT2E5yF